Abstract:
Provided is a battery module including a battery part including one battery cell or a plurality of battery cells connected in series, first and second leads respectively led out from a positive electrode and a negative electrode of the battery part, a first FET in which the first FET is an N-channel type and a drain of the first FET is connected to the first lead and a source of the first FET is connected to a positive output terminal, a negative output terminal connected to the second lead, a pre-discharge circuit provided in parallel with a drain-source path of the first FET and is configured to raise a potential of the positive output terminal prior to an ON state of the first FET at discharging, and a forced OFF circuit configured to turn off the first FET by short-circuiting between a gate and the source of the first FET.
